如何使用C#下载网页

Mar*_*kus 4 c#

如何使用C#下载网页?

Dar*_*rov 13

您可以使用WebClient:

using (var client = new WebClient())
{
    string content = client.DownloadString("http://www.google.com");
}
Run Code Online (Sandbox Code Playgroud)


Jas*_*ams 6

达林回答了这个问题,但另一种做法只是开了一条小溪:

FileStream s = new FileStream("http://www.someplace.com/somepage.html");
Run Code Online (Sandbox Code Playgroud)

...然后读作好像是普通文件.